The city councillor for Barrhaven West is calling on OC Transpo to conduct an audit of LRT Line 1. David Hill wants the transit service to reassure the public that all regulatory, safety, and technical standards are being met. Hill, who also serves on Ottawa’s Transit Committee, believes that an audit is one way to do it. Do you agree with his approach? Meantime, the U.S. Supreme Court has shut down a series of Trump tariffs, ruling them illegal without Congress approval. Within hours of Friday’s ruling, America’s Big Cheese quickly bit back, issuing new global tariffs that have already been raised to 15 percent. How will these new tariffs impact Canadian businesses, and how should Canadian authorities navigate this delicate situation? We dig deeper in Hour 3 with our Political Heat Panel.
